The GENERON® 4000 Cabinet Series is ideal where low to medium Nitrogen flow rates are required in a small footprint. GENERON® 4000 Series is designed and manufactured using the patented GENERON® Hollow Fiber Membranes. These highly engineered systems produce high flow rates in a small cabinet design with an average 30% smaller footprint utilizing less power.
The GENERON® membrane filters contain over a million fibers. Compressed feed air is passed down the bores of the fibers at one end of the module, with enriched nitrogen product gas exiting from the opposing end. Oxygen and water vapor are selectively removed and vented from the feed air as it flows to the other end of the module.
